Quick Assessment

This engaging activity book offers clear, illustrated instructions for children aged 9-12 to create 3-D paper models. It encourages fine motor skills, creativity, and patience through hands-on crafting projects suitable for middle-grade readers. The content is gentle and safe, focusing on art and model-making without any challenging themes.
